El Salvador’s Bitcoin Journey: Weathering the IMF Storm

Introduction

El Salvador, guided by President Nayib Bukele, has been sailing the seas of Bitcoin adoption since 2021, becoming the pioneer nation to embrace Bitcoin as legal tender. Despite turbulent waves from the International Monetary Fund (IMF), President Bukele stands firm in his decision to keep the Bitcoin ship afloat. This bold move is part of a grand scheme to weave Bitcoin into El Salvador’s economic tapestry, even amidst concerns raised by global financial guardians about economic stability and consumer security.

Setting the Scene

In the narrative of 2021, El Salvador emerged as a cryptocurrency trailblazer by adopting Bitcoin as a legal tender. Yet, this narrative encountered skepticism from global bodies like the IMF, wary of the stormy seas of cryptocurrency volatility and its potential impact on financial infrastructures.

IMF Accord and Conditions

Recently, the IMF greenlit a $1.4 billion lifeline for El Salvador through the Extended Fund Facility (EFF) to bolster the nation’s economic overhaul. Within this deal, El Salvador pledged to tweak its Bitcoin strategy in response to IMF qualms. Notable adjustments include:

  • Voluntary Bitcoin Voyage: Businesses are free to sail their own ships, choosing whether to embrace Bitcoin for transactions.
  • Government Bitcoin Boundaries: The state will restrict its own Bitcoin journey, including acquisitions and mining activities.
  • Sovereign scrutiny of Electronic Chests: The state-sponsored Chivo wallet will be phased out, and government Bitcoin holdings will be unveiled.
  • Transparency and Financial Examinations: Regular audits and financial reports are set for entities engaging in Bitcoin activities.
